Sooners Head East for Mid-Season Test

NORMAN, Okla. — The Oklahoma Track and Field program returns to the road this weekend as it heads east to Fayetteville, Ark., for Saturday's John McDonnell Invitational. The meet, held at the site of this year's NCAA Championships, will feature tough competition for the Sooners as five top-25 teams will be in competition including the Oklahoma women who enter the weekend ranked 21st nationally.

A month into the outdoor season, OU athletes have recorded 28 NCAA Regional qualifying marks needed to compete in the NCAA Midwest Regional, May 29-30, in Norman. Ten OU competitors hold top-20 national marks, five each from the women's and men's sides. The Sooners are led by Leslie Cole who has the third fastest time nationally in both the 200- and 400-meter dash. Two freshmen, Will Claye (long jump) and Mookie Salaam (200-meter dash), rank No. 7 in their respective events while the women's 4x100-meter relay is eighth nationally. Jacob Boone rounds out OU's top-10 athletes with a No. 10 ranking in the 1,500-meter run.

Four Sooners and the women's 4x100-meter relay will attempt to defend titles from the 2008 John McDonnell Invitational. Scottesha Miller and Cole, who each ran legs on the 4x100 relay, each won titles in the 200-meter dash in 2008, Miller in the college division and Cole in the invitational division. Katherine Johnson (high jump) and Zach Dawson (400-meter hurdles) also each claimed 2008 wins in their respective events. Along with the 200 win, Miller also picked up a win the 100 meter dash in 2008 but is not slated to compete in the event this weekend.

OU is coming off a weekend that saw the program combine for 17 NCAA Regional qualifying marks at both the John Jacobs Invitational in Norman and the Sun Angel Track Classic in Tempe, Ariz.

Saturday's action begins at 10 a.m. with the women's discus.
